领域模型在提升企业创新能力方面的作用是什么?
在当今这个快速发展的时代,企业创新能力是企业生存和发展的关键。而领域模型作为一种有效的管理工具,在提升企业创新能力方面发挥着至关重要的作用。本文将从领域模型的概念、作用以及实际应用等方面进行阐述。
一、领域模型的概念
领域模型(Domain Model)是面向对象设计(Object-Oriented Design,OOD)的核心概念之一,它将现实世界的业务领域抽象为一系列相互关联的类和对象。领域模型旨在揭示业务领域中的核心概念、规则和约束,以便于开发者更好地理解和设计软件系统。
领域模型具有以下特点:
实用性:领域模型关注业务领域的核心问题,强调实际应用价值。
稳定性:领域模型在业务领域发生变化时,具有较强的适应性和稳定性。
通用性:领域模型具有一定的通用性,适用于不同业务领域的软件系统。
可维护性:领域模型便于理解和维护,有助于提高软件开发效率。
二、领域模型在提升企业创新能力方面的作用
- 深入理解业务领域
领域模型通过对业务领域的抽象和建模,使开发者能够深入理解业务领域的核心概念、规则和约束。这种深入理解有助于企业更好地把握市场趋势,制定有针对性的创新策略。
- 促进跨部门协作
领域模型作为一种通用的语言,有助于打破部门间的壁垒,促进跨部门协作。在领域模型的指导下,不同部门可以围绕共同的目标进行协作,提高创新效率。
- 提高软件开发效率
领域模型将业务领域的复杂问题抽象为一系列相互关联的类和对象,有助于简化软件开发过程。开发者可以专注于领域模型的设计和实现,提高软件开发效率。
- 降低维护成本
领域模型具有较高的稳定性和可维护性,有利于降低软件维护成本。当业务领域发生变化时,只需对领域模型进行相应的调整,即可实现软件系统的升级和优化。
- 促进知识积累和传承
领域模型作为一种知识载体,有助于企业积累和传承业务领域的知识。通过领域模型,企业可以将宝贵的业务经验转化为可复用的软件资产,为后续项目提供支持。
- 激发创新思维
领域模型将业务领域的核心问题抽象出来,有助于激发开发者的创新思维。在领域模型的基础上,开发者可以探索新的解决方案,为企业带来更多的创新成果。
三、领域模型在实际应用中的案例分析
- 银行业
在银行业,领域模型可以帮助企业实现业务流程的优化、风险管理、客户关系管理等。例如,通过领域模型对贷款业务进行建模,可以降低贷款审批风险,提高贷款审批效率。
- 电信行业
在电信行业,领域模型可以帮助企业实现网络优化、客户服务、计费管理等。例如,通过领域模型对客户服务流程进行建模,可以提升客户满意度,降低客户流失率。
- 制造业
在制造业,领域模型可以帮助企业实现生产过程优化、供应链管理、产品质量控制等。例如,通过领域模型对生产流程进行建模,可以提高生产效率,降低生产成本。
- 医疗行业
在医疗行业,领域模型可以帮助企业实现医疗资源管理、疾病诊断、患者服务等。例如,通过领域模型对疾病诊断流程进行建模,可以提高诊断准确率,缩短患者就诊时间。
总之,领域模型在提升企业创新能力方面具有重要作用。通过深入理解业务领域、促进跨部门协作、提高软件开发效率、降低维护成本、促进知识积累和传承以及激发创新思维等方面,领域模型为企业在激烈的市场竞争中提供了有力支持。因此,企业应重视领域模型的应用,以提升自身的创新能力。
猜你喜欢:个人绩效合约